Software defined radio concepts implemented in python.
[x] BASK (OOF)
[x] BPSK
[x] QPSK
[x] Cordic Algorithm
[x] Costas Loop
Anaconda enviroment is recommended, it contains all necessary libraries.
If you wish to download individual modules:
-
numpy
pip install numpy
-
scipy
pip install scipy
-
matplotlib
pip install matplotlib
- Clone the repository
git clone https://github.com/krogk/Pytsdr
Run demo.py specifing only one modulation scheme:
python ./demo.py --QPSK
Distributed under the GPL-3.0 License. See LICENSE
for more information.